【SQL】将查询到的值转换为其它状态(如汉字)

方法一:

-- 语法
case  when 列名=条件 then 命名 else 命名 end

示例

select id,  (case when class= 0 then "语文" when class= 1 then "数学" when class = 2 then "英语" end) as 学科 from  base; 

 

方法二:

-- 语法

case 列名 when 条件 then 命名 else 命名 end

示例

select id,  (case class when 0 then "语文" when 1 then "数学" when 2 then "英语" end) as 学科 from  base; 

 

posted @ 2023-06-06 09:35  Phoenixy  阅读(679)  评论(0)    收藏  举报